LAGOS STATE GOVERNMENT
LAGOS METROPOLITAN AREA TRANSPORT AUTHORITY (LAMATA)
LAGOS URBAN TRANSPORT PROJECT (LUTP),
Detailed Design and construction supervision of Roadway, Bridge and Building Infrastructure for the proposed Oshodi to Ikorodu (via Mile 12) Bus Rapid Transit (BRT) System
IDA Credit No. 3720-0 UNI
Date: December 14, 2009
REQUEST FOR EXPRESSIONS OF INTEREST
This request for expressions of interest follows the general procurement notice for this project that appeared in Development Business no. 655 of May 31, 2005
The Lagos State Government through the Federal Republic of Nigeria has received a credit from the International Development Association (IDA) for the Lagos Urban Transport Project and intends to apply part of the proceeds of this project to cover eligible payments under the contract for the following consultancy services:
Detailed Design and construction supervision of Roadway, Bridge and Building Infrastructure for the proposed Oshodi to Ikorodu (via Mile 12) Bus Rapid Transit (BRT) System
The main objectives of this study are as follows:
• Undertake preliminary studies necessary for the development of detailed design
• Provide detailed design of all association infrastructure
• Review social and environmental impacts
· To design all building, mechanical, electrical, structural and civil facilities needed to provide a functional BRT system that would support operations of high capability passenger buses
· Geometric design of roads and intersections
• Pavement structure design, according to geotechnical and basement studies and Bus Rapid Transit and general traffic loads giving particular attention to protection against degradation of the BRT running way
• Design of pedestrian access to stations (using grade separation as identified In preceding studies)
• Foundation and structural design of. Pedestrian overpasses, drainage facilities, barriers, and all the complementary civil works.
• To supervise the construction and installation of all facilities and civil works for the BRT scheme arising from the design activities undertaken
• To ensure that high quality construction (eye-for-details) is achieved and ensure that all associated works are carried out in full compliance with the engineering design, technical specification and other contract documents
• To demonstrate the efficacy of contract supervision by Independent external agencies experienced in this field of work.
The detailed design is expected to be completed in 5 calendar months while the construction supervision is expected to be completed in 24 calendar months

The Universal Service Provision Fund (USPF) has provided funds for Consultancy to facilitate its Goals as approved by stakeholders and the Universal Services Provision (USP) Board.
The Universal service Provision Fund (USPF) has a Strategies Plan for the year 2007 20011 in which it has various Goals, Programmes and Projects to be implemented. Several of these projects have been running since 2007
One of the objectives of the USPF is to ensure that its projects are properly carried out and effective in the areas in which they are being implemented.
It is therefore imperative for USPF to evaluate the impact its Programmes have made on the benefiting communities. This is to assist the measurement of the effectiveness of the various strategies and help to streamline future strategies.
In this regard, the USPF is requesting for Expression of Interest to evaluate and assess the impact of its programmes.
The Services
The Universal Services Provision Fund (USPF) hereby invites interested firm to submit Proposal for this assignment as detailed below.
i. Objectives of the Consultancy
Under the terms of reference, the selected firm will provide a detailed evaluation of the impact of USPF programmes in the various communities and the country at large.
ii. Scope of Work of the Consultancy
1. Evaluation of USPF Projects
2. Evaluation of USPF Programmes
The Strategic Plan, including the Performance Indicators for each Programme shall be provided with the Request for Proposal (RFP and sent to the firm (s) that will be shortlisted for the assignment.
